Key Summary
The Bachelor of Fine Arts in Interior Design program is designed to prepare students for professional careers in interior design by providing a comprehensive education in design principles, technical skills, and industry standards. The curriculum emphasizes creativity, problem-solving, and critical thinking, integrating coursework in space planning, color theory, building codes, and sustainable design practices. Students gain hands-on experience through studio courses, projects, and internships, fostering a practical understanding of how to create functional, aesthetic, and safe interior environments.
The program also focuses on developing students' professional and communication skills necessary for success in the industry. Emphasis is placed on teamwork, project management, and client relations, alongside technical proficiencies in digital rendering and design software. Students are encouraged to explore innovative design solutions and develop a strong portfolio, preparing them to enter diverse interior design fields such as residential, commercial, and specialized interior spaces. The program aims to cultivate both artistic talent and professional competency, ensuring graduates are well-equipped for the evolving demands of the interior design industry.
